Encryption is a process that secures data by converting information so that it can be read only by someone with permission to do so.
Control Process
A systematic effort by businesses to set performance standards, measure actual performance, compare it to these standards, and take corrective action if necessary.
Measuring Performance
The process of evaluating the effectiveness and efficiency of an individual's or organization's work, often involving qualitative and quantitative metrics.
Control Process
A systematic approach that involves setting standards, measuring actual performance, and taking corrective actions to ensure achievement of an organization’s objectives.
Control Equation
Need for Action = Desired Performance - Actual Performance.
